> +(defun auth-source-pass--build-result-many (hosts ports users require max)
> +  "Return multiple `auth-source-pass--build-result' values."
> +  (unless (listp hosts) (setq hosts (list hosts)))
> +  (unless (listp users) (setq users (list users)))
> +  (unless (listp ports) (setq ports (list ports)))
> +  (let* ((auth-source-pass--match-regexp (auth-source-pass--match-regexp
> +                                          auth-source-pass-port-separator))
> +         (rv (auth-source-pass--find-match-many hosts users ports
> +                                                require (or max 1))))
> +    (when auth-source-debug
> +      (auth-source-pass--do-debug "final result: %S" rv))
> +    (let (out)
> +      (dolist (e rv out)
> +        (when-let* ((s (plist-get e :secret)) ; s not captured by closure
> +                    (v (auth-source--obfuscate s)))
> +          (setf (plist-get e :secret)
> +                (lambda () (auth-source--deobfuscate v))))

Why the closure doesn't capture "s"?  For me, the following code
captures "s" (obviously with lexical binding): (just let-wrapped version
of your code)

--8<---------------cut here---------------start------------->8---
(let ((e '(:secret "topsecret")))
  (when-let* ((s (plist-get e :secret)) ; s not captured by closure
              (v (auth-source--obfuscate s)))
    (setf (plist-get e :secret)
          (lambda () (auth-source--deobfuscate v))))
  e)
;; => (:secret
;;     (closure
;;         ((p #1)
;;          (v . "XIcHKKIKtavKgK8J6zXP1w==-N/XAaAOqAtGcCzKGKX71og==")
;;          (s . "topsecret") ;; LEAKED!!!
;;          (e :secret #1)
;;          t)
;;         nil
;;       (auth-source--deobfuscate v)))
--8<---------------cut here---------------end--------------->8---

> +        (push e out)))))

> +(defun auth-source-pass--find-match-many (hosts users ports require max)
> +  "Return plists for valid combinations of HOSTS, USERS, PORTS.
> +Each plist contains, at the very least, a host and a secret."
> +  (let ((seen (make-hash-table :test #'equal))
> +        (entries (auth-source-pass-entries))
> +        out)
> +    (catch 'done
> +      (dolist (host hosts out)
> +        (pcase-let ((`(,_ ,u ,p) (auth-source-pass--disambiguate host)))
> +          (unless (or (not (equal "443" p)) (string-prefix-p "https://"; 
> host))
> +            (setq p nil))
> +          (dolist (user (or users (list u)))
> +            (dolist (port (or ports (list p)))
> +              (dolist (e entries)
> +                (when-let*
> +                    ((m (or (gethash e seen) 
> (auth-source-pass--retrieve-parsed
> +                                              seen e (integerp port))))
> +                     ((equal host (plist-get m :host)))
> +                     ((auth-source-pass--match-parts m :port port require))
> +                     ((auth-source-pass--match-parts m :user user require))
> +                     (parsed (auth-source-pass-parse-entry e))
> +                     ;; For now, ignore body-content pairs, if any,
> +                     ;; from `auth-source-pass--parse-data'.
> +                     (secret (or (auth-source-pass--get-attr 'secret parsed)
> +                                 (not (memq :secret require)))))
> +                  (push
> +                   `( :host ,host ; prefer user-provided :host over h
> +                      ,@(and-let* ((u (plist-get m :user))) (list :user u))
> +                      ,@(and-let* ((p (plist-get m :port))) (list :port p))
> +                      ,@(and secret (not (eq secret t)) (list :secret 
> secret)))
> +                   out)
> +                  (when (or (zerop (cl-decf max))
> +                            (null (setq entries (remove e entries))))

Remove will create a lot of garbage, e.g. (let ((x '(1 2 3 4 5)))
(eq (remove 6 x) x)) and (let ((x '(1 2 3 4 5))) (eq (remove 1 x)
(cdr x))) both returns nil.

If you think delete is OK, go ahead and use it.  If you think remove is
better, keep it.  Do whatever you think right.

> +                    (throw 'done out)))))))))))
